Flower Snaps: Suggestions needed
Dear Friends,
Please see some of the snaps I shoot at http://community.webshots.com/album/130972503hTjeXE And please send me some suggestions to improve. I would like to decrease the DOF and thus to increase the blurring of other objects other than subject. I am using Finepix S5000 (Fuji film). For that, When i set Shutter speed manually, it automatically selects Aperature. If I select the aperature, then it automatically selects to shutter speed. So, there is a limitation for me to set these settings customized. Any one using Finepix here? I felt that my digital camera's DOF is more than that of my SLR. Especially in wider angles. So, please tell me how to decrease the DOF. thanks, Saji R |

Flower Snaps: Suggestions needed
Saji R wrote:
Dear Friends, Please see some of the snaps I shoot at http://community.webshots.com/album/130972503hTjeXE Those look quite nice to me. And please send me some suggestions to improve. I felt that my digital camera's DOF is more than that of my SLR. Yes. Because the sensor is much smaller than 35mm. Especially in wider angles. So, please tell me how to decrease the DOF. Get a camera with a larger sensor (a dSLR) and a fast lens or experiment with processing your images on a computer (select your subject, invert the selection and apply a gaussian blur to blur the background). Its very difficuilt to make that look as good as the real thing though. HTH, Rob. -- http://www.pbase.com/mapleglen/ |

Flower Snaps: Suggestions needed
You've got the right idea(s) ... some of those images are actually pretty close.
Next time ... take your own background with you. (1) Go to the fabric (cloth) shop, and get a piece of black wool felt (or even velvet ... if you can afford it) that is something like 3 feet by 3 feet (1 meter x 1 meter). Make SURE that it is NOT a synthetic (polyester and etcetera) felt ... as those fabrics will "sparkle" if any light gets on them. Wool felts (or wool/cotton velvets) will NOT "sparkle." (2) Go to the hardware store and get a couple or three pieces of 3 foot or 4 foot (1 meter to 1.5 meter) long pieces of aluminum rod (or even cut wood doweling or cut steel re-bar). (3) Next time you find a nice looking flower, assemble the pieces of wood into a frame behind the flower, and drape the black felt over the frame to provide a good background. (4) Diffuse the light with some scrims or diffusers "as required" ... and ENJOY! |
